Trying to get plates for my m1070, Tractor Only. (40,000 pounds) Have tried twice at Wisconsin DMV to live CE it as an RV as suggested on this forum. They are not having it. I have the title in my name now but it states it is a tractor which the DMV can’t deal with. They don’t like coloring outside the lines. I would like to avoid getting a CDI.
Any advice as to how people have achieved a license without getting a CDI.
It is just for hobby use, parades, pulling buildings over, etc. No commercial use at all.

Is this old enough to qualify for historic plates in your state. The feds think anything weighing more than 26000# is a "commercial vehicle" and all sorts of nasty compliance issues creep in when that threshold is crossed. Try a different MV office ?

Contact Tom Zant at Alfa-Haven in Anawa WI. for directions how to deal with this. He and Paul Underwood are the ones who did the work to get the Military vehicle registration set up in Wisconsin.The one at Toms show last was fall had the Military plates at a cost of $5.00.
